Strathmore : 400 Series : Toned Tan : Softcover Art Journal : 5.5x8in
Colour: Toned Tan
Surface: Medium
Media Applications: Graphite, chalk, charcoal, sketching stick, markers, china markers, coloured pencils, pens and white gel pens.
This sketch paper is ideal for light and dark media. 100% recycled, contains 30% post-consumer fibre, acid free.
Journal Features: Velvety softcover in rich dark brown. Quality Smyth-sewn binding allows book to open wide and lay flatter. Flexible lightweight format in convenient, portable sizes.
Weight: 80 lb. (25in x 38in x 500 sheets) 118 g/m2

- Review by Dom
I generally prefer my sketchbooks to be on the smaller side, so this sketchbook was perfect for my needs and for portability. I also generally work with pen and fineliner and prefer my sketchbook surface to not be too rough or toothy making this one well-suited for my artistic practice i.e. creating pen sketches and line drawings. However, I think it would still be suitable if you wanted a bit of tooth to your paper and to have a bit of texture if you’re working in pencil, chalk, pastel or graphite.Rating
A tan sketchbook such as this is perfect if you want to avoid a sketchbook with white paper and prefer your sketchbook paper to be a mid-tone tan colour. Something I enjoy about working with tan paper is being able to work in white highlights in pastel pencil or white gel pen, which this Strathmore sketchbook is great for. Personally, I enjoy decorating and personalising my sketchbook covers, so the smooth cover of this sketchbook is ideal for this. This mid-tone tan sketchbook is also just the thing you need if you’re looking to work in both light and dark colours and tones. (Posted on 21/11/2023)
